
Al Capone and His Gang by Alan Macdonald
You've probably heard of Al Capone. He is dead famous for: being handy with a machine gun, having one or two scars and hanging around with a rather nasty gang. But did you know that Al lived with his mum all his life, was a trend-setter in banana-coloured suis, and went bananas in Alcatraz prison?-
